Shoppers had a big surprise this weekend, as a nine-foot tall white rabbit hopped into the Arndale Centre.

Children’s entertainer and magician Dave Illidge, who is also known as Dozy Dave, took to the shopping centre with his rabbit friend Harvey to entertain families on the first day of the summer holidays.

Harvey is a giant suit, specially made by a corporate mascot company, which creates the illusion that the rabbit is carrying Dave in a giant top hat.

Dave said: “We bought Harvey about 12 months ago. The company makes a lot of mascots, but we wanted one specially made.

“It’s extremely warm to wear, but it’s also a lot of fun. I always enjoy myself just as much as the people I’m entertaining.

“People are always trying to work out how Harvey moves. One person thought his legs might be robotic!”

Dave has worked as a children’s entertainer since 1996, and previously sold tricks to magicians, including the famous Paul Daniels.

He said: “After my children were born, we would get in entertainers for their parties, and I would think, ‘I can do that!’ Now the business has gone from strength to strength.”
